Simple, straight forward (and stupid)question:

As I post this I'm changing the oil for the first time on my '91 735i 3.5 liter. I've accounted for all of the replacment gaskets and washers in the OEM Mahle canister
filter kit except for the copper or brass colored one. I think it goes on the oil pan plug since the one I took off is also copper colored and has the same diameter. I'm a bit confused though because the original washer is thicker and has a ridge around its circumference. The replacement washer actually fits nicely onto the orginal washer so I'm wondering if the new one doesn't replace the orginal, it goes on top of it.

Much ado about nothing I know but I would like to do the job correctly
